Transaction 86a5454854c6e2d0501f511b704539caabd6ae66f3044c6be6ea2ed103652ca9

1 Input
2 Outputs
  • 86a5454854c6e2d0501f511b704539caabd6ae66f3044c6be6ea2ed103652ca9:0
  • value  395370
    address  3DmTyDfPrjchJr7vWEwLkJ63ZwASDYAXf6
  • 86a5454854c6e2d0501f511b704539caabd6ae66f3044c6be6ea2ed103652ca9:1
  • value  24467340
    address  1Fx2jursYCF9JCYsVNbKdWmfsRcX73YsZi